What Affects the Cost of Building Demolition Miami Lakes?
The cost to demolish a building can vary widely based on these key factors:
1. Size and Type of Structure Larger buildings = more labor, time, and debris
Commercial, industrial, and high-rise structures usually cost more than residential ones
2. Construction Materials Concrete, steel, or brick require specialized equipment and longer teardown times
Lightweight materials (wood, aluminum) are quicker and cheaper to remove
3. Location and Accessibility Urban sites or buildings attached to other structures require controlled demolition
Easy-to-access lots reduce labor and equipment complexity
4. Permits and Environmental Requirements Cities like Miami Lakes and Fort Lauderdale require detailed permitting
Buildings with asbestos, lead paint, or underground tanks need certified abatement
5. Debris Removal and Disposal Costs increase with the volume and type of materials removed
Hazardous waste or recyclable sorting adds time and logistics
